simo1000rr Posted April 20, 2023 Posted April 20, 2023 i h ad the same issue however i solved it by checking the tick mark option in the Simapp pro application . Under the orientation tab in the simapp pro you will find an option called somthing like save the last used setup on startup . it will load the last saved setup in the Simapp pro
